I haven't seen the video.
Captain Mazda wrote:
...super early build... but the release date is December so if it's any indication of the current state of development ...

this is nothing to go on.
Software development is not a monolithic chronological process. Multiple builds exist at the same time, each often only with the intent to develop one particular feature. One build could be only focussed on tree physics while another development branch is implementing all the latest assets. The latter build would probably look more finished even though it's missing a bunch of features.
It's not until one such feature is finished before it's being merged into a target build, which could then be considered a Release Candidate.
Unless this video was tagged as RC chances are you were looking at a build that may just have been focussing on storm ram mechanics or something.

The reason why these builds are kept separate is because you want a little moving parts as possible in your branch so that you don't have to deal with whatever bugs another branch is having or causing in your own.

Been playing this. Pretty much what you would expect from Assassins Creed. The combat seems better than Odyssey and dual wielding freshens it up. If you like bashing heads with thor hammers, sneaking around and exploring and collecting things this is for you.

The game looks amazing in most parts, the HDR especially. That said, I've definitely come across a few more bugs than past games but this is also the only one I've played at launch so maybe it par for the course. The audio is especially buggy for me. Could've used a couple more months of polish.
